Configure Time Range Location Daily Property Values

To configure a time range location daily property value:

  1. Go to the Location Daily Property Values tab in Org Setup > Locations:
  2. Click Add.
  3. In the Organization drop-down list, select the organization you want to add location daily property values for.
  4. In the Location Daily Property drop-down list, select the location daily property you want to associate with the organization.
  5. (Optional) Use the Effective Start and Effective End fields to specify when the location daily property value is available.
  6. Select the Default checkbox to configure the location daily property value as your default value for the location daily property you specified earlier.
  7. Click the arrow to expand the record and then complete the additional parameters. The following parameters are available in both the Start Time and End Time sections:
    • Fixed Time/Offset: Specify whether this property will use fixed times, offset times, or whether to disable it by choosing one of the following options from this drop-down list:
      • Fixed: Select this option to use a fixed start or end time for this property.
      • Offset: Select this option to use an offset start or end time for this property. Offset times allow you to start an activity relative to a store's opening hours. For example, in a large store, the baking activity might start three hours before the store opens to customers. In a small store, the baking activity might start two hours before the store opens to customers. Offsets allow you to configure your location daily properties to meet these demands.
      • Disabled: Select this option to disable the start or end time of the property for this day.
    • Start Time/End Time: If you selected Fixed in the Fixed Time/Offset drop-down list, enter the time the property starts in the Start Time field and, optionally, enter the time the property ends in the End Time field.
    • Offset (minutes): If you selected Offset in the Fixed Time/Offset drop-down list, enter the number of minutes to offset the property here. For example, enter 30 to have the property start or end 30 minutes before or after opening or closing.
    • Before/After: If you selected Offset in the Fixed Time/Offset drop-down list, select Before or After depending on whether the offset will be before or after the value in the Start Basis column.
    • Start Basis: If you selected Offset in the Fixed Time/Offset drop-down list, select Close or Open.
  8. Click Save.
